    How to Play Teen Patti?

    Teen Patti is a type of poker game played by at least three players and a maximum of 6 players. The game is played with 52 cards, without a joke. So like any other poker card game, players have to put a certain Ante or a small amount in the game in the pot. Then the dealer issues three cards to each player.     Teen Patti Hand Rankings

    Every player gets three cards in hand, and the combination of these cards is about winning or losing a game. Every combination has a level. Officially, the rules of the Teen Patti Chart game have separated card opportunities. Here we have listed the highest to the lowest.

    3 Patti Hand Ranking Chart

    1. Trio or Trail (Three Types)– If all the cards have the same number as the rank, they are called three cards. If the card you are carrying is three Aces diamonds, it is a very powerful card. And the lowest point on this set is three or ‘two’ cards.
    2. Sight Flush– All three series cards of the same color are called pure sequences. When you find Ace, King, and Queen in the series, make a pure sequence.
    3. Sequence or Direct– Here, three consecutive Patti 3 cards continuously numbered but with different colors. For example, you can find King, Queen, and Jack of different colors.
    4. Color or Flush– Any three unrelated numbers of the same color can be separated by color. The number should not be in sequence. For example, you have three diamonds, a heart or a shovel of the same color and different numbers.
    5. Pair or Double – Between three cards, you have two cards with the same number. You can find handcuffs like Ace-Ace-King. But Ace should be the same level and the same value.
    6. Top Card Only or No Pear – If you do not have a set of combination cards mentioned above, you can play with the only card you have.
